//! Presence, conditionality and code-list rules that are not VAT-category
//! specific.
//!
//! # What is *not* here, and why
//!
//! Several rules the artefacts ship are satisfied by the model's own types and
//! have nothing left to check at runtime:
//!
//! | Rule | Why it cannot fire |
//! |---|---|
//! | `BR-22`, `BR-24` | BT-129 and BT-131 are non-`Option` on [`crate::InvoiceLine`] |
//! | `BR-26` | BT-146 is non-`Option` on `PriceDetails` |
//! | `BR-45`, `BR-46` | BT-116 and BT-117 are non-`Option` on `VatBreakdown` |
//! | `BR-12` … `BR-15` | BT-106, BT-109, BT-112 and BT-115 are non-`Option` on `DocumentTotals` |
//! | `BR-31`, `BR-36`, `BR-41`, `BR-43` | the amount is non-`Option` on every allowance and charge |
//! | `BR-DEC-*` (21 rules) | a third decimal is not representable in [`crate::InvoiceAmount`] |
//!
//! That is thirty-odd rules retired by the type system rather than by a
//! predicate — the crate's central claim, made concrete. They are registered in
//! [`STRUCTURAL_BY_TYPE`] with a constant-pass evaluation so `explain` still
//! works and a report can state they were checked.

rule!(BR_CO_09, "BR-CO-09", Fatal, Both,
terms: [bt::SELLER_VAT_ID, bt::BUYER_VAT_ID, BtId(63)],
"The Seller VAT identifier (BT-31), the Seller tax representative VAT identifier (BT-63) and \
 the Buyer VAT identifier (BT-48) shall have a prefix in accordance with ISO code ISO 3166-1 \
 alpha-2 by which the country of issue may be identified. Nevertheless, Greece may use the \
 prefix 'EL'.",
|inv, f| {
    // `EL` is Greece's own prefix and is deliberately not ISO 3166-1 — the
    // rule names the exception explicitly, so the check must too.
    let ok = |id: &str| {
        let p: String = id.chars().take(2).collect::<String>().to_ascii_uppercase();
        p == "EL" || crate::codes::contains(lists::COUNTRY_CODES, &p)
    };
    for (vat, path) in [
        (
            inv.seller.vat_identifier.as_deref(),
            Path::group_term(Group::Seller, bt::SELLER_VAT_ID),
        ),
        (
            inv.buyer.vat_identifier.as_deref(),
            Path::group_term(Group::Buyer, bt::BUYER_VAT_ID),
        ),
        // BT-63. The rule text names it and it is easy to miss, because the tax
        // representative is not a `Party` — CEN's own conformance suite has a
        // case for exactly this.
        (
            inv.tax_representative
                .as_ref()
                .and_then(|t| t.vat_identifier.as_deref()),
            Path::term(BtId(63)),
        ),
    ] {
        if vat.is_some_and(|id| !ok(id)) {
            f.at(path);
        }
    }
});

rule!(BR_51, "BR-51", Warning, Both, terms: [BtId(87)],
"In accordance with card payments security standards an invoice should never include a full \
 card primary account number (BT-87). At the moment PCI Security Standards Council has \
 defined that the first 6 digits and last 4 digits are the maximum number of digits to be \
 shown.",
|inv, f| {
    // The **only** warning in the 201-rule CEN abstract model, and the only
    // rule there about a security property rather than a semantic one.
    //
    // PCI DSS permits at most the first six and the last four digits, so a
    // PAN showing more than ten is not masked. Counting digits rather than
    // characters is deliberate: `4111 11** **** 1111` is masked despite
    // being nineteen characters long.
    if let Some(crate::invoice::PaymentMeans::Card(card)) =
        inv.payment.as_ref().and_then(|p| p.means.as_ref())
        && let Some(pan) = card.primary_account_number.as_deref()
        && pan.chars().filter(char::is_ascii_digit).count() > 10
    {
        f.at(Path::group_term(Group::Payment, BtId(87)));
    }
});

rule!(BR_CL_22, "BR-CL-22", Fatal, ArtefactOnly, terms: [bt::EXEMPTION_REASON_CODE],
"Tax exemption reason code identifier scheme identifier MUST belong to the CEF VATEX code \
 list.",
|inv, f| {
    // **Case-insensitive**, and this is the one code-list rule that is.
    //
    // The codelist *source* (`EN16931-UBL-codes.sch`) compares verbatim; the
    // **released** artefact wraps the value:
    //
    // ```xpath
    // contains(' VATEX-EU-… ', concat(' ', normalize-space(upper-case(.)), ' '))
    // ```
    //
    // So `vatex-eu-132-1g` is valid, and CEN's own `Invoice-Max_content.xml`
    // reference file relies on it. Generating this rule's semantics from the
    // source file — as this crate did — made it reject two of CEN's own
    // examples. Same lesson as XRechnung's Peppol merge: the file in source
    // control is not the artefact that ships.
    //
    // It also brings this rule into line with Peppol's `P0104`…`P0111`, which
    // already fold BT-121's case.
    //
    // §6.5.8 says *"Codes shall be entered exactly as shown in the selected code
    // list"*, so the standard and the artefact disagree here. This crate follows
    // the artefact, because that is what every deployed validator runs.
    for (i, e) in inv.vat_breakdown.iter().enumerate() {
        if e.exemption_reason_code.as_ref().is_some_and(|c| {
            !c.is_blank() && !crate::codes::contains(lists::VATEX_CODES, &c.as_str().to_uppercase())
        }) {
            f.at(Path::at_term(Group::VatBreakdown, i, bt::EXEMPTION_REASON_CODE));
        }
    }
});

// ── Rules no validator can decide — CEN's own included ────────────────────────

/// Register a rule that **CEN's own Schematron binds to a constant `true()`**.
///
/// `BR-CO-05` … `BR-CO-08` all say some variant of *"the reason code and the
/// reason shall indicate the same type"* — they ask whether a code and a piece
/// of free text mean the same thing. No validator can answer that, and CEN's
/// UBL binding says so out loud:
///
/// ```text
/// <let name="BR-CO-05" value="true()"/>
/// ```
///
/// So these are not gaps in this crate relative to the artefacts. Registering
/// them, with the binding quoted, matches CEN exactly — and, unlike silence,
/// tells a reader that the rule was read and dispositioned rather than missed.
